桩侧高压旋喷注浆法处理冲(钻)孔灌注桩质量事故
陈义侃

[提要]  冲(钻)孔桩因种种原因会导致单桩竖向承载力达不到设计要求,为此提出桩侧高压旋喷注浆的处理方法,对该方法提高单桩承载力的机理、施工要求及加固效果作了介绍。工程实践表明,该方法安全、可靠,完全可以满足设计要求,是桩基补强加固的一种较好方法,具有实用价值。
[关键词]  冲(钻)孔桩  补强  桩侧高压旋喷注浆  瑞雷波检测

For a variety of reasons, the bearing capacity of drilled( bored) pile could not fulfill design requirements. A treatment method of high-pressure jet grouting around pile to improve the bearing capacity is come up with. The bearing mechanism, the construction demands and the strengthening effect are expounded. Based on engineering practices, the treatment method is proved to be safe and reliable, and the treatment results entirely meet the design requirements. The method is rather effective to strengthen pile and is provided with practical values.
Keywords: drilled(bored)pile; high-pressure jet grouting; rayleigh wave test; strengthening
